It's the Betty poster style and the Blond Rita done in a similar manner.

Both pictures come with the DVD though. The "other" cover is used as the insert picture instead. Also, the cover not on the front is used on the spine instead.

So I chose the Betty which has Rita on the spine and on the insert. I'll put both covers up here in a sec.

On the left you have the Blond Rita cover found at Digital Bits, DVD Empire, etc. and on the right is the Betty cover including the spine.
You can see Rita on the spine. And the Rita insert for the Betty cover looks identical to the the Rita cover above. So you still get both art either way, just one is connected to a spine and back.
The back art also has a flip with part of the Rita photo on the back of the Betty front and vice-versa. Go to DVD Empire to see what I mean. They have front/back scans of the Rita cover.

Looks like you got lucky and found the Canadian edition ahead of the street date. The Canadian disc isn't set to come out till next Tuesday (the 16th). I've had my review copy of that version since Monday.
It's essentially the same disc as the US version except for a couple of things
- There is only the one cover (Betty)
- There is additional French 5.1 Track which doesn't appear to affect the video quality.
- There's a few TVA logos on the packaging.
- The insert card is the street lights with fog as opposed to the "Rita" cover from the US
- The TVA logo trailer follows the Rating band at the beginning of the feature before the Universal logo.
